Creating Skills Profiles can be time-consuming, as identifying every required skill for each department or role is challenging. AI can simplify this process by providing smart skill suggestions, reducing the need for extensive consultations, and enabling you to build effective Skills Profiles more efficiently.
When AI suggestions are enabled, simply create a new Skill profile and select the option to use AI to suggest relevant Skills from your existing skills taxonomy. Learn will take care of the rest.

How to enable AI suggestions for Skill profiles
- Browse to Learn admin
- Select Skills Library:
- Switch the 'Use AI to help me...' toggle to On. The toggle will only be available when Skills have been added to your Learn LMS:
Note this will also enable the ability to use AI to bulk tag Lessons with Skills.
How do AI suggestions work?
When the AI Skills toggle is enabled, the AI will automatically suggest relevant skills from your existing Skill library when you create a Skills Profile. You can quickly add these suggested skills or ignore them and manually select your own.
You can remove Skills at any time, whether they were added manually or suggested by AI. However, removing a Skill from a profile will also remove it from all Users assigned to that profile.
If you enable the AI capability after creating Skills Profiles, the AI will analyse the existing Skills and suggest additional relevant ones where appropriate.
What AI technology is being used?
Our feature uses Azure OpenAI technology, with strict safeguards in place to protect your data privacy. Your skills library and skill profile title are the only data used to generate recommendations. The AI does not look at user details or other data in Learn. No Personally Identifiable Information (PII) is shared with Azure OpenAI.
Once this AI feature is enabled, we will pre-process this information by converting it into vector embeddings, which allow the system to measure the relevance of skills recommendations. This process is automatically triggered whenever a skill is added, deleted, or edited, ensuring that recommendations remain accurate and up to date.
Importantly, the model does not retain, learn from, or make any information available to other users. Your data is exclusively used for generating responses within your own environment and is not stored or shared externally.
